Outpost: A Star Trek Fan Production
Giant Gnome Productions
101 episodes
9 months ago
A Star Trek Audio Drama from Giant Gnome Productions. Life is good for Lt. Greg Torkelson aboard the USS Remington a Starfleet research vessel stationed near the Venderis Nebula. However, when word comes that he’s been promoted to the Executive Officer of Deep Space Station 3, an outpost in the backwaters of Federation space, he quickly discovers that all is not as it appears, and what seems to be too good to be true just might be. " In the darkest reaches of the United Federation of Planets, an isolated station stands sentinel over a neglected frontier. Commissioned long ago with high hopes, its promise is now all but forgotten; a lonely outpost serving as the gateway to the vast expanse beyond, where discovery…and adventure…await.."- Lt. Commander Gregory Torkelson

Outpost – Episode 76A – Expecting the Unexpected
Giant Gnome Productions presents…
Outpost – Episode 76a – Expecting the Unexpected
Release Date: July 27, 2018

Listen Now

At Starfleet Academy, every cadet expects to face the Kobayashi Maru scenario…but can they really expect it?
 
Cast and Crew (In Order of Appearance)
Written, produced, directed and audio engineered by Daniel McIntosh and Tony Raymond. Recorded live at Starfest 2018 in Denver Colorado.
In order of appearance, the cast for this episode featured the voice talents of:
Joshua Schwinn as Cadet Johns
Ken Dalmadge as Cadent Kenny
Julia Cole as Cadet Hunt
Nick Armstrong as Cadet Gart
Nancy Batty as Cadet T’Mek
and
Paul Lavelle as Lt. Dray
FEATURING: Original Music provided courtesy of: Matthew McLaren from S&M Productions; Kevin MacLeod from Incompetech.com, and Jared Cowing.
Announcer: Paul Lavelle
Writers/Directors/Producers/Audio Engineers: Daniel McIntosh and Tony Raymond
